Yale Narrow Aisle Forklifts Louisiana

Within the North American market, Yale is among the biggest volume manufacturers of zero emissions electric forklifts around. The business was one of the first to implement the energy efficiency of control technology and AC motor. Yale's continued pursuit of better energy efficiency is enhanced further by competitive testing. These testing results showcase that the 5000 pound electric rider unit manufactured by Yale provides the best energy efficiency, or energy used per load transported, of any lift truck in its class in North America.

Green Innovations
Yale was able to develop and introduce an innovative electronically controlled transmission which could greatly reduce the tire and brake wear for our ICE forklift clients. For our electric trucks, the company has applied a system to recapture energy into the truck during the lowering of loads and during braking. This energy can then be reused. This process greatly lessens the overall energy consumption of the model.

Yale has been able to apply a lot of inventive engineering methods which have helped to reduce the vehicles non-productive energy. These techniques have helped to improve its hydraulic system efficiency, drive train efficiency and weight reduction. There are still pending patents on the drive train efficiency.

Green Initiatives
Over the last few decades, Yale has gone the extra mile in making their lift trucks to be compatible with all the latest in alternative power technologies. Yale has implemented clean diesel fuels, LPG option and electric battery models. This practice is being upheld most recently, with Yale being among the first to implement working fuel cells in actual applications.

Through engineering collaboration, Yale has supported the application of numerous greener technologies. Additionally, we have started a new system of field validation testing, and analysis. At the current time, we are investigating in more efficient battery chemistries and technologies, to be able to lessen overall energy use, reduce toxic material content and increase efficiency.

Yale has shown a great devotion to green initiatives that have been reinforced by the companies focus on developing new standards in the business.

Another main factor in Yale forklift design is recyclability. Starting at the design stage, the company actively selects materials for its lift trucks keeping the recyclability factor in mind. Re-using materials as much as possible and having broken down things to be able to be sent for recycling keeps environmental sustainability at the forefront of our business and greatly reduces our footprint.
